Since the Lake Havasu City Historical Society was founded in 1975, it has worked
to gather and preserve historically rich narratives, which help tell the story
of Lake Havasu’s unique history. In 2001 the Historical Society opened the Lake
Havasu Museum of History to better share with the community local historical
exhibits and artifacts.
Now the Lake Havasu
Museum of History is taking its mission to a broader audience, via the Our Story
Project. Summer 2008 was the official launch date of the museum’s ambitious
project, and we encourage all to participate and contribute. By doing so,
you will not only be supporting the museum, you will be contributing to the
perpetual data base we hope to create throughout the coming years.
What is the Our Story Project?
We see it as a collection of stories or articles, similar to oral histories.
What can the stories be about?
They are biographies of Lake Havasu pioneers, notables and historical accounts
of local businesses and organizations.
How long is each story?
Each story should be between 1000 to 1500 words. Each story will be on its
own web page, included in the Our-Story.org website.
Can the stories include photographs?
Yes! We encourage photographs.
Who can submit a story for consideration?
Anyone.
Will all stories be accepted?
No. Each must meet the editorial standards and guidelines set by the Lake
Havasu Museum of History. All biographies must be about someone who either
lived in the Lake Havasu area, or who has strong ties to the community. If it is about a
Lake Havasu business, it must be an historical account of the business, not an
advertisement. In essence, the story must be as interesting in twenty years, as
it is today.
Will there be advertisements placed on Our-Story.org?
Yes and no. On some pages we are not allowing any advertising on the website. No banner ads,
no link ads. But, each sponsor will be allowed to place their contact
information on each page they sponsor, along with a link back to their business
website, if desired.
How long will the sponsor information remain on the sponsored web
page?
For the life of the website. We have every intention of
Our-Story.org being a perpetual project, to remain online for the enjoyment of
future generations. Of course, we will remove any contact information at
the sponsor’s request. We will also remove any links that become obsolete.
Why would someone want to submit a story?
It is a way to honor and memorialize a Havasuvian, presenting a story for
future generations to share. It is also a way for a business to tell its
story, how it happened to come to Lake Havasu, and what its role in the
community has been.
How much does it cost?
$200. This cost covers a perpetual web page with sponsor information and links.
½ of this amount goes directly to the museum to support other projects.
Do you write the story for us?
No. Each contributor is responsible for supplying a story. But, if you
need a writer or editor we can supply you with a list of local writers and
editors. Any writer's fees are paid by the sponsor, directly to the
writer. Authors of each story are given a byline, and if desired, a link back to
their author's web page.
What should we include, when writing our story?
Think of the basic: who, what, where, when, why and how. When telling your
story, answer those six questions!
Will you edit or correct our spelling?
Yes. we reserve the right to make minor editing and spelling corrections.
Who will own the rights to the story, after it goes
on the Our-Story.org website?
Sponsors and or the authors agree that the Lake Havasu Museum
of History, will have the right to use the articles in future projects of the
Museum, as well as permitting the articles to remain online for the life of
our-story.org.
